About Clay Hill Public Charter School

Set in Baltimore, Maryland, Clay Hill Public Charter School is a tight-knit K-5 school, run under Baltimore City Public Schools. It hosts 335 students across grades K through 6. Enrollment runs roughly 30% leaner than the state mean of about 481.

Baltimore City Public Schools runs 152 schools in total, collectively educating 76,946 students. Clay Hill Public Charter School is one of those campuses.

Looking at the student body, Clay Hill Public Charter School shows that the largest single group is Hispanic, at 75% of enrollment. The remainder reads as 17% Black, 5% White. By comparison, Baltimore city as a whole is about 8% Hispanic, so the school skews visibly more Hispanic than its surroundings.

On the resource side, On paper, Clay Hill Public Charter School has 26 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 12.9:1. The state averages around 13.8: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ical. About 60%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, a number frequently used as a low-income enrollment indicator. By comparison, Baltimore city runs at roughly 74%, so the school's eligibility rate is below the surrounding baseline.

On a demographically-adjusted basis, Clay Hill Public Charter School sits in the middle band of the BeatsExpectations distribution. Schools with this campus's student mix typically land near 38.5%; this one delivers 32.7%.

Zooming out to the county, Baltimore city reports that median household earnings sit near $62,177, about 36% of the adult population holds a bachelor's degree or above,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 15%. Across Baltimore city's 156 public schools (combined enrollment of about 77,341 students), Clay Hill Public Charter School is one campus in the mix.

Nearest neighbor: Claremont School, around 0.2 miles off. Counting just inside five miles, 8 other public schools cluster around Clay Hill Public Charter School. On composite proficiency, Clay Hill Public Charter School comes 2nd of 8 in the immediate cluster, higher than the nearby-schools average of 23.8%.

The campus sits in a downtown setting. As a public charter, Clay Hill Public Charter School runs on public funding but with greater curricular and operational autonomy than a typical district school.
